High-pressure hydrogen, in the form of flames, is expelled from a turbopump July 12 as part of the Upper Stage Engine Technology test series at the Air Force Research Laboratory, Propulsion Directorate, Detachment 7 at Edwards. The testing involves developing physics-based modeling and simulation tools to design components of upper stage rocket engines. Modernized methods of design and testing will help reduce the amount of time and cost that goes into developing rocket engines. (U.S. Air Force photo/Ron Fair)
